Precision Magnetics is a rare earth permanent magnet producer with production facilities in Switzerland (Lupfig), USA (Rochester, NY) and the UK (Sheffield).


History
1972   Brown Boveri Cie (today ABB), Switzerland, launches the first rare earth magnet production in Europe:
Rare Earth Cobalt Magnets Recoma®.
1976   Indiana General begins production of rare earth magnets in Valparaiso, Indiana, USA.
1976   Brown Boveri Recoma Inc. is founded in Fairfield, New Jersey, USA.
1980   The Recoma activities are acquired by Pechiney and become part of the French magnet producer Ugimag.
1983   Indiana General, now IG Technologies, establishes a subsidiary in the UK.
1989   IG Technologies is integrated in the Ugimag group.
2000   The rare earth magnet business of Ugimag is acquired by Magnequench.
2004   Magnequench decides to focus on powder for bonded magnets and divest all of its magnet business. Our group becomes an independent organization owned by Archibald Cox jr.
2005   The Magnequench permanent magnet group changes its name to
Precision Magnetics.
2007   Precision Magnetics is acquired by Arnold Magnetic Technologies Corp.
